Exploring Bioavailability & vitamin uptake

The impact of any vitamin copyrights significantly on its bioavailability, which essentially refers to the degree of a substance that actually enters your system and is available for activity. It's not enough that you're taking a manufactured dose; the actual question is: how much of it is positively utilized? Several factors, including the type of the nutrient, the availability of other substances in your digestive tract, and even your personal condition, can dramatically influence this necessary process. For case, chelated minerals are often believed to be better bioavailable than unbound forms because they are less likely to be prevented by other elements.
